LiveLink for MATLAB ® Updates For users of LiveLink for MATLAB ®, COMSOL Multiphysics ® software version 5.3a brings new and updated wrapper functions and usability improvements. The new wrapper function mphreduction makes it possible to extract reduced-order state-space matrices from a time-dependent model.

If you do not delete or modify the field, boundary conditions are correctly imported. On the other hand, if you save the m.file you can run the model directly from matlab (without using comsol again). If you know the fem structure with its fields you can modify it and then re-load in comsol (file>import>fem) where you can run the solution. Anyway, you can also export the fem structure (file>export>fem) and view the variable within the matlab workspace. If you have matlab connection to comsol, you can save the m file from comsol, modify the file in matlab and then re-load the so-modified file in comsol (file>open>.mfile).
